Rules say
"You may use (and exert) another player’s character to pay a cost for your Shadow card or special ability."
So my question is:
When i play Make Haste and i choose shadow player 1 to discard a minion. Can shadow player 1 discard one of shadow player 2 minion even shadow player 1 have a minion in play? |

| Because the card says the Shadow player discards a minion, not ’one of his or her minions’, they can discard any minion of their choice. |
